Digital Scholarship Collaboration Hour

Join us for the weekly Digital Scholarship Collaboration Hour in the Athenaeum Collaboration Room (Newman 126) on the 1st floor of Newman Library. Bring your lunch or afternoon coffee and join us in conversation, if you:

  • Are working on a digital humanities or digital scholarship project.
  • Are looking to upgrade your scholarly toolbox.
  • Want to learn more about digital scholarship and media production resources at VT.

All are welcome to come chat, collaborate, and work with an interdisciplinary group of scholars with interests in the diverse fields of digital humanities and digital scholarship.
